Fully funded Trainee Nursing Associate Apprenticeship. What is the TNA?

Nursing associates will have a foundation degree pre-registration training, which typically involves two years of higher education, including placements to gain experience across the four fields of nursing – adult, child, learning disability, mental health - within a range of different settings.
